Economical

/ˌɛkəˈnɒmɪkəl/ adjective

Careful with money so as not to spend too much; prudent; thrifty.

Definition

  1. (adjective) Careful with money so as not to spend too much; prudent; thrifty. “He was an economical person by nature.”
  2. (adjective) Saving money or resources. “The new, eco-friendly bicycle was an economical purchase.”
  3. (adjective) Relating to economy in any other sense.
